The video tutorial covers two main questions. The first question involves a cookie packaging problem where students learn to use factoring to determine how many cookies can be placed in each bag. The second question introduces scientific notation, explaining how to move the decimal point based on the exponent's sign. The tutorial provides examples and concludes with a summary and contact information for further questions.
